We offer stock analysis and market commentary focused on earnings outcomes and sector-level movements. Organon & Co. (OGN)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$0.71, missing the consensus estimate of $0.8376 by a surprise of -15.23%. Revenue details were not disclosed in the preliminary release. The stock declined 0.3% in after-hours trading, reflecting investor disappointment with the earnings miss.
